National Angus Reid Poll, Election Poll #1, October 1993
The Ipsos-Reid, National Angus Reid Poll, Election Poll #1, October 1993 asks the public for their opinion on federal and provincial politics. From 1990-1995, National Angus Reid Polls measure the opinions of Canadians on topics such as politics and ...

ABSTRACT This paper examines the causal impact of federal homeless‐assistance grants on reported homelessness and shelter capacity across 370 Continuums of Care in 2019. We exploit cross‐sectional variation in pre‐1940 housing shares, used in Community Development Block Grant formula allocations, as an instrument for combined CoC and Emergency ...
